How they compare
Norway currently reports 70,000 cubic meters against 15,198 cubic meters in North America, a difference of 54,802 cubic meters.
That makes Norway's figure about 4.6 times North America's.
Across all 62 years both countries report, Norway has been ahead every year.
North America ranks 8th and Norway ranks 7th of 45 groups.
Norway has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

About this data
Renewable internal freshwater resources flows refer to internal renewable resources (internal river flows and groundwater from rainfall) in the country. Renewable internal freshwater resources per capita are calculated using the World Bank's population estimates.
